See the License for the specific language governing permissions and limitations under the License. */ /* *** StarForth *** rolling_window_knobs.h - Tunable Adaptive Shrinking Control Knobs that control how the rolling window automatically learns and adapts its size during execution. These are NOT the initial window size - they control the self-tuning behavior. All knobs are tunable via Makefile: make ADAPTIVE_SHRINK_RATE=30 (shrink by 30% instead of default) make ADAPTIVE_MIN_WINDOW_SIZE=512 (never shrink below 512) etc. */ #ifndef ROLLING_WINDOW_KNOBS_H #define ROLLING_WINDOW_KNOBS_H #include "starforth_config.h" /* ============================================================================ * Knob #8: ADAPTIVE_SHRINK_RATE - How aggressively to shrink the window * ============================================================================ * * When pattern diversity plateaus, the window shrinks by this percentage. * * Value: 0-99 (percentage to retain, not discard) * ADAPTIVE_SHRINK_RATE=75 → shrink to 75% of current size (discard 25%) * ADAPTIVE_SHRINK_RATE=50 → shrink to 50% of current size (discard 50%) * ADAPTIVE_SHRINK_RATE=90 → shrink to 90% of current size (discard 10%) * * Rationale: * Higher (90+): Conservative, slow learning, larger final window * Default (75): Balanced - learns in 3-4 shrink cycles * Lower (50): Aggressive, fast learning, minimal final window * * Trade-off: * Higher = safer (more pattern capture margin, slower adaptation) * Lower = leaner (less memory overhead, faster optimization) * * Default: see starforth_config.h (STARFORTH_CONFIG_ADAPTIVE_SHRINK_RATE_DEFAULT) * Range: 50-95 (below 50 is too aggressive, above 95 barely shrinks) * * Tuning: make ADAPTIVE_SHRINK_RATE=80 */ /* ============================================================================ * Knob #9: ADAPTIVE_MIN_WINDOW_SIZE - Minimum window size (safety floor) * ============================================================================ * * The window will never shrink below this size, even if diversity plateaus. * Prevents over-optimization that might miss emerging patterns. * * Value: 64-2048 (in word IDs, not bytes) * ADAPTIVE_MIN_WINDOW_SIZE=256 → don't shrink below 256 * ADAPTIVE_MIN_WINDOW_SIZE=128 → don't shrink below 128 * ADAPTIVE_MIN_WINDOW_SIZE=512 → don't shrink below 512 * * Rationale: * Smaller (128): Lean optimization, accept lower pattern capture * Default (256): Balanced - typical workload needs 200-250 patterns * Larger (512): Conservative, handles complex workloads * * Trade-off: * Smaller = less memory, risk of missing edge-case patterns * Larger = more memory, safer for unpredictable workloads * * Default: see starforth_config.h (STARFORTH_CONFIG_ADAPTIVE_MIN_WINDOW_SIZE_DEFAULT) * Range: 64-1024 * * Tuning: make ADAPTIVE_MIN_WINDOW_SIZE=512 */ /* ============================================================================ * Knob #10: ADAPTIVE_CHECK_FREQUENCY - How often to check diversity * ============================================================================ * * The system checks pattern diversity every N executions. * More frequent checks = faster response to saturation, more overhead. * * Value: 32-1024 (execution count between checks) * ADAPTIVE_CHECK_FREQUENCY=128 → check after every 128 executions * ADAPTIVE_CHECK_FREQUENCY=256 → check after every 256 executions * ADAPTIVE_CHECK_FREQUENCY=512 → check after every 512 executions * * Rationale: * More frequent (128): Responsive learning, detects saturation quickly * Default (256): Balanced - good responsiveness, minimal overhead * Less frequent (512): Lazy learning, smaller monitoring overhead * * Trade-off: * More = faster adaptation, slightly more computation * Less = slower adaptation, minimal overhead * * Default: see starforth_config.h (STARFORTH_CONFIG_ADAPTIVE_CHECK_FREQUENCY_DEFAULT) * Range: 32-1024 * * Tuning: make ADAPTIVE_CHECK_FREQUENCY=128 */ /* ============================================================================ * Knob #11: ADAPTIVE_GROWTH_THRESHOLD - Pattern growth rate that signals saturation * ============================================================================ * * When pattern diversity growth drops below this rate, window can shrink. * Expressed as percentage (0-100). * * Value: 0-10 (as percentage, 0=0%, 10=10%) * ADAPTIVE_GROWTH_THRESHOLD=1 → shrink when growth < 1% (aggressive) * ADAPTIVE_GROWTH_THRESHOLD=2 → shrink when growth < 2% (default, balanced) * ADAPTIVE_GROWTH_THRESHOLD=5 → shrink when growth < 5% (conservative) * * Rationale: * Lower (0.5%): Very aggressive, assumes patterns found early * Default (1%): Balanced - empirically tested, works well * Higher (5%): Conservative, waits for stronger saturation signal * * Trade-off: * Lower = eager shrinking, risk of missing late-arriving patterns * Higher = cautious shrinking, longer time to final window size * * Default: see starforth_config.h (STARFORTH_CONFIG_ADAPTIVE_GROWTH_THRESHOLD_DEFAULT) * Range: 0-10 * * Note: Internally, this is applied as: growth_rate < (threshold / 100.0) * E.g., ADAPTIVE_GROWTH_THRESHOLD=1 means growth_rate < 0.01 * * Tuning: make ADAPTIVE_GROWTH_THRESHOLD=2 */ /* ============================================================================ * Summary Table: How Knobs Interact * ============================================================================ * * Scenario 1: "Fast Learning, Lean Final Size" * ADAPTIVE_SHRINK_RATE=50 * ADAPTIVE_MIN_WINDOW_SIZE=128 * ADAPTIVE_CHECK_FREQUENCY=128 * ADAPTIVE_GROWTH_THRESHOLD=0 * → Shrinks aggressively, frequently, to minimal size * → Best for: Memory-constrained systems, simple workloads * * Scenario 2: "Balanced (Default)" -- see starforth_config.h for the exact * shipped default of each knob; illustrative values below. * ADAPTIVE_SHRINK_RATE=50 * ADAPTIVE_MIN_WINDOW_SIZE=256 * ADAPTIVE_CHECK_FREQUENCY=512 * ADAPTIVE_GROWTH_THRESHOLD=5 * → Good balance, typical FORTH programs * → Best for: General-purpose systems * * Scenario 3: "Conservative, Safe" * ADAPTIVE_SHRINK_RATE=90 * ADAPTIVE_MIN_WINDOW_SIZE=512 * ADAPTIVE_CHECK_FREQUENCY=512 * ADAPTIVE_GROWTH_THRESHOLD=5 * → Slow, cautious shrinking, large safety margin * → Best for: Complex workloads, unpredictable patterns * */ #endif /* ROLLING_WINDOW_KNOBS_H */
